Output 6564f842bb958d18700f30fafd3d76d8a2f5eb936f5fa668f25e1fb652dfe2e4:0

value
190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76ad23ba385e8e4a2e8f7847ef2824ede6057170 OP_EQUAL
address
3CWX58LT8JrFmuRJovs5odKymwiWPJ3ZAZ
transaction
6564f842bb958d18700f30fafd3d76d8a2f5eb936f5fa668f25e1fb652dfe2e4
spent
true